Sonnet BioTherapeutics is an oncology-focused biotechnology company with a proprietary platform for developing targeted biologic drugs with single or bifunctional action. Known as FHAB (Fully Human Albumin- Binding), the Company's technology utilizes a fully human single chain antibody fragment (scFv) that binds to and "hitch-hikes" on human serum albumin (HSA) for transport to the TME. Veeva Systems (VEEV) 2025 Conference Transcript

Veeva Systems (VEEV) 2025 Conference Summary Company Overview - Veeva Systems is a leader in cloud software for the life sciences industry, providing both commercial and R&D solutions [3][5] - The company has over 50 applications across major product suites, including clinical, regulatory, safety, and CRM [4][5] Financial Performance and Growth Targets - Veeva achieved its 2025 revenue target of $3 billion ahead of schedule and aims for $6 billion by 2030 [5][6] - The revenue target is split into approximately $4 billion from R&D and $2 billion from commercial [11] Market Position and Competitive Advantage - Veeva holds a significant market share in various product categories, with some products achieving 70% to 90% market share [12][15] - The company emphasizes the importance of its applications as mission-critical systems for the highly regulated life sciences industry, which are not considered discretionary spending [7][8] Product Innovation and Development - Veeva continues to innovate and expand its product offerings, particularly in areas like eTMF, CTMS, and clinical data management [15][16] - The company is transitioning its CRM to the Vault platform to simplify and standardize commercial operations, similar to its R&D strategy [28][30] Crossix Acquisition and Growth - Crossix, acquired five years ago, has grown from a $70 million annual run rate to $200 million, with a 30% growth rate [38][39] - The success of Crossix is attributed to significant product investments and its foundational technology for marketing analytics [40][41] Data Strategy and COMPASS - Veeva's COMPASS product focuses on patient and prescriber data, aiming to innovate data sourcing and distribution in the life sciences sector [51][52] - The company aims to provide more accurate and timely data, allowing life sciences companies to operate at higher speeds [53] AI Strategy - Veeva plans to build GenAI applications and integrate AI into the Vault platform, allowing customers to create their own AI solutions [60][61] - The approach emphasizes the need for industry-specific AI solutions rather than generic applications [62] Macro Environment and Industry Challenges - The life sciences industry is currently facing uncertainty due to macroeconomic factors, but Veeva has not yet seen a material impact on its business [48][49] - The company aims to be a strategic partner for customers navigating these changes, focusing on modernization and efficiency [49] Conclusion - Veeva Systems is positioned for continued growth through innovation, strategic acquisitions, and a strong focus on customer needs in the life sciences industry [5][38][49]
